Little Caesars Talking With Kmart Despite Retailer's Woes
<b></b>
Detroit--Little Caesars, which registered improved salescompany-wide despite the loss of 98 pizza stations inside Kmartretail stores earlier this year, is in negotiations with Kmart tokeep other locations open. Little Caesars Enterprises Inc., whichoperates 411 pizza stations at Kmart stores and offer products foranother 923 Kmart cafes, is discussing extending contracts thatexpire in August. Kmart is in the midst of bankruptcy proceedingsthat began in January, but Little Caesars officials have said thecompany wants to continue its relationship with Kmart despite theretailer's uncertain future.-PizzaMarketplace.com
